Review: Sick Puppies: Tri-Polar

The world spins on without much time to stop for free hugs these days. But Sick Puppies makes their presence felt yet again on their new album, ‘Tri-Polar’, one that is edgier than their previous, ‘Dressed Up as Life’ but altogether not too different.

What sticks out in ‘Tri-Polar’ is one of its ballads, ‘White Balloon’, which opens up with Emma Anzai’s voice that takes a breath of Amy Lee’s brooding whispers. Each song on ‘Tri-Polar’ plays up different moods, moving from soothing strum of acoustic guitars into grungy anthems and vice versa. ‘So What I Lied’ and ‘Should’ve Known Better’ hold pop-rock overtones of Hoobastank and Nickelback and a tinge of Green Day.

‘Maybe’ is a feel-good number, where frontman Shimon Moore’s vocals seem eager to break away from the calmness of lower registers in verses to embrace the zenith of the song’s chorus, “Maybe it’s time to change/And leave it all behind/I’ve never been one to walk alone/I’ve always been scared to try/So why does it feel so wrong/To reach for something more/Don’t wanna live a better life/What am I waiting for?/Cause nothing stays the same/Maybe it’s time to change.”

Production team, Rock Mafia, known for their pop-rock sensibilities, etches their sounds here in ‘Tri-Polar’ as they have in ‘Dressed Up as Life’. While Sick Puppies seems to have gained more experience and matured after three years on the road in the US, and with their song ‘War’ already featured on Street Fighter’s campaign video, ‘Tri-Polar’ seems more of an ode to bigger dreams than a satisfactory finish. As Moore sings, “Maybe I’m a dreamer/Maybe I’m misunderstood/Maybe you’re not seeing the side of me you should.”

Review by Sandy Tan

 My Festival Experience 
 
Sneaky Sound System
It’s too hard to pick one, we love festivals. In no particular order: Playing the big Dance Arena at Glastonbury 2008, Main Stage Good Vibrations 2007, Splendour in the Grass 2007, Big Day Out 2009...I could go on and on.

What would be your Ideal Lineup?
One stage with David Bowie, Queen (we’d have to bring Freddie back from the dead), Daft Punk, The Cure, Bloc Party, Prince & Bon Jovi (yes, Bon Jovi). There would be DJ sets in between by Sven Vath, Boys Noize and me old mate Ajax.

Favourite artist you've seen at a Music Festival? Daft Punk, David Bowie & Bloc Party

What are your tips for attending Music Festivals?
Enter with an open mind and leave with a twisted one.
